Quick answer

African payments run on fast domestic rails — GhIPSS in Ghana, NIBSS in Nigeria, PesaLink in Kenya — plus mobile money networks like M-Pesa and MTN MoMo. PAPSS (the Pan-African Payment and Settlement System) is building a cross-border layer so African currencies can settle against each other without routing through dollars.
